The food is fantastic. Fresh breads, fresh foods, lattes, etc. Order at the counter. Pick yourself up 2 smalls in place of 1 medium. I like to mix sandwich types (hot) meatball, sausage and pepper, chicken parm, (cold) subs Italian... They don't go crazy with the sauce. It's a good thing, so you don't wear it. There is plenty of seating inside and out. Before you leave grab some chocolate filled things (look like croissants but not) to take home.

My wife and I just had an outstanding dinner at Alvaros. Everything from the burrata to the osso bucco to the giant filled meatballs the tiramisu and assortment of Italian cookies was the best we've had. The quality and value could not be beat. This one was one of their monthly dinners, and we'll definitely be back soon.

Big enough portions for the pastas and reasonable prices. We went to Gabriella's years ago but portions seemed small. This restaurant gives bigger portions for $12 an entree. This location is closer to our home than the midtown option. Parking and place was packed at noon. Outdoor area was nice with peeks of the river.
